在线观看www成人影院-在线观看www日本免费网站-在线观看www视频-在线观看操-欧美18在线-欧美1级

0
  • 聊天消息
  • 系統消息
  • 評論與回復
登錄后你可以
  • 下載海量資料
  • 學習在線課程
  • 觀看技術視頻
  • 寫文章/發帖/加入社區
會員中心
創作中心

完善資料讓更多小伙伴認識你,還能領取20積分哦,立即完善>

3天內不再提示

CANoe集成解決方案

北匯信息POLELINK ? 2022-08-04 14:49 ? 次閱讀
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

CANoe作為專業的系統級總線網絡開發和測試工具被眾多整車廠和供應商的系統設計師、開發工程師和測試工程師所廣泛使用,由于市場對CANoe使用需求的多元化和不確定性,CANoe對外提供了通用API來供應用集成來解決在人機交互過程中的各種問題。比如:在不同環境下怎么運行多個CANoe客戶端,在執行長時間的測試任務時,怎么對測試過程實現監聽和控制,以及在測試過程中怎么實時獲取測試數據,測試任務完成之后怎么歸類測試數據、生成多元項目報告等。

北匯團隊基于豐富的汽車電子測試項目經驗,提取了工程師在CANoe使用過程中的各階段需求,并結合信息化技術手段,提供了一套CANoe集成解決方案,作為CANoe交互的代理引擎,用于監控管理CANoe工程,采集、仿真CANoe報文數據,同時完成測試數據、測試日志解析和報告定制等功能。

CANoe遠程調用

在自動化測試階段,存在需要在多個客戶端執行CANoe工程的業務場景,那么如何快速的將工程部署執行,以及工程有變更時如何在遠程客戶端重新測試執行是我們需要解決的問題,目前CANoe代理提供了工程執行服務,通過接收服務端的執行請求,使得CANoe可以執行指定工程。

服務端通過監聽客戶端配置信息在服務端注冊代理:

poYBAGLrX2iAZn4fAADBv-TdyV4466.png

用戶將配置好的工程文件打包,上傳到服務器,在服務器端統一管理。

pYYBAGLrX3mAfjtAAADKad5ZYUw546.png

用戶可以將工程分配給客戶端,并且將工程下發給客戶端執行。客戶端在執行過程中,將執行步驟信息實時上傳給服務端。用戶在服務端可以查看各個CANoe客戶端在執行什么工程,執行進度如何,也可中斷CANoe客戶端執行的工程下發新的工程給客戶端執行。

pYYBAGLrX4iAMnKRAADPJgxNSMw870.png

CANoe實時監聽

在測試過程中,工程師比較關注CANoe工程是否在運行,工程執行過程中重要參數是否超限等信息,CANoe代理可以實現把運行狀態及重要數據組成結構化的心跳數據,實時推送到消息隊列,提供給服務端應用消費,并將最終數據推送給Web頁面、移動端等。

為了更加友好與服務端交互,我們使用Json這種輕量級的數據交換格式。易于人閱讀和編寫,同時也易于機器解析和生成。我們將心跳數據定義為以下格式,也可根據實際業務增減內容。

{"agentNo":"agent01","host":"192.168.10.153","servicePort":"8000","timeTicks":637816667000853169,"status":"START","waitingTime":"101","cylinderTemperature":"189","assemblyTemperature":"88"}

每個客戶端定時上報自己的心跳數據,就可實時監控每個代理運行情況和重要參數實時值,從而達到監控的目的。

poYBAGLrX7WAbq_MAAFqXsJ-JgM067.png

同時可以查看參數的歷史數值及變化趨勢。

pYYBAGLrX-qAB33CAADgwB3PQ9Q521.png

報文讀取和仿真

無論是開發還是測試過程中,很多時候用戶需要讀取總線上數據,在總線上仿真一些數據來驗證、建模或者分析問題。目前獲取CANoe報文的方式有兩種,一是通過查看Trace窗口,二是錄制報文后使用CANoe打開分析。第三方應用很難直接獲取和處理報文數據,我們通過代理與CANoe的交互,使用標準的RestFul框架提供了常用的數據讀取接口供外部或遠程應用調用。CANoe仿真可以通過CAPL腳本或者CANoe本地的Matlab/Simulink接口來完成。但工程師經常不局限于本地仿真,這樣既繁瑣也不可控。我們通過中央服務器統一去控制仿真就可解決這一難題,同時代理提供了可供外部調用的仿真接口。

在做數據分析時,服務端需要一段時間的數據,而CANoe總線上數據的節拍是毫秒級的,如果通過讀取方式,就存在丟幀的情況,這里我們引入了消息中間件。在報文產生時,觸發ON事件,實時將報文推送到消息中間件,這樣我們服務端可以通過消費中間件通道的數據,進行分析展示。

pYYBAGLrX_2AWMJTAADX5f3cpRo078.png

以太網PDU數據的讀取和仿真也采用相同結構和方式

定制化測試報告

CANoe工程執行完成后可以生成測試報告,默認的測試報告格式是.vtestreport,需要CANoe report viewer工具打開,另外還有.xml格式的測試報告,屬于結構化文本格式。不管是哪種方式,用戶很難快速的獲取到有效信息,CANoe代理可通過解析原始報告文件,并根據實際業務需求生成定制化的測試分析報告,實現了數據獲取和數據分析的一體化,用戶可以直觀看到測試結果和統計分析,節省了整理數據的成本,提高了用戶的工作效率。

poYBAGLrYBKAS_IoAAFNASgYPeU971.png

更多功能,敬請期待

▲加載DBC、ARXML等數據庫,通過標準Web Service接口進行CANoe工程中Frames、PDUs、Signals等數據的獲取,實現云端實時通訊。

▲DBC、ARXML、ODX等文件加密,保證數據安全的同時進行測試功能釋放。

▲CANoe工程解析,進行測試用例、系統變量等讀取,通過權限控制以及工程預處理,實現測試范圍界定。

▲CANoe刷寫和診斷擴展,基于可視化操作界面實現刷寫、診斷任務管理、TSP云端認證、集成等。

北匯信息通過CANoe集成解決方案,搭配測試管理平臺,實現測試項目的集中管理,測試工作的高效執行,本文希望能夠在這方面起到拋磚引玉的作用,和小伙伴們一起搭建符合自身發展的自動化測試平臺,后續我們將帶來基于此文配合Jenkins如何實現CI/CT。

聲明:本文內容及配圖由入駐作者撰寫或者入駐合作網站授權轉載。文章觀點僅代表作者本人,不代表電子發燒友網立場。文章及其配圖僅供工程師學習之用,如有內容侵權或者其他違規問題,請聯系本站處理。 舉報投訴
  • CANoe
    +關注

    關注

    4

    文章

    74

    瀏覽量

    9151
收藏 人收藏
加入交流群
微信小助手二維碼

掃碼添加小助手

加入工程師交流群

    評論

    相關推薦
    熱點推薦

    CANoe仿真HTTP節點的實戰秘籍大公開

    在汽車電子系統測試中,CANoe作為主流的仿真測試工具,常需與云端服務器、第三方軟件或物聯網設備進行交互。隨著CANoe與外部軟件、服務器或設備交互越來越多,直接使用Socket進行通信往往不能滿足
    的頭像 發表于 03-05 10:04 ?526次閱讀
    <b class='flag-5'>CANoe</b>仿真HTTP節點的實戰秘籍大公開

    CANoe系列培訓視頻,粉絲提問回答篇#CANoe

    CANoe
    北匯信息POLELINK
    發布于 :2025年03月03日 10:34:10

    解決方案】智慧用電解決方案

    解決方案】智慧用電解決方案
    的頭像 發表于 11-11 01:00 ?366次閱讀
    【<b class='flag-5'>解決方案</b>】智慧用電<b class='flag-5'>解決方案</b>

    解決方案 | 基于TSMaster的平板電腦解決方案

    Tosun基于TSMaster的平板電腦解決方案基于TSMaster的平板電腦是一款集成了TSMaster軟件平臺和多種總線分析硬件工具的綜合產品,旨在充分發揮同星自主研發的技術優勢,解決實車路試
    的頭像 發表于 11-10 01:02 ?914次閱讀
    <b class='flag-5'>解決方案</b> | 基于TSMaster的平板電腦<b class='flag-5'>解決方案</b>

    智慧園區系統集成解決方案應用

    在數字化轉型的浪潮中,智慧園區作為城市發展的新引擎,正以前所未有的速度改變著我們的工作和生活方式。智慧園區系統集成解決方案,作為實現園區智能化、高效化、綠色化的關鍵,為園區管理者、企業及居民提供了
    的頭像 發表于 10-21 17:02 ?585次閱讀

    智慧充電樁集成路燈 智能燈桿屏智慧路燈系統平臺解決方案

    智慧充電樁集成路燈 智能燈桿屏智慧路燈系統平臺解決方案
    的頭像 發表于 10-11 08:49 ?796次閱讀
    智慧充電樁<b class='flag-5'>集成</b>路燈 智能燈桿屏智慧路燈系統平臺<b class='flag-5'>解決方案</b>

    BCM中的開關檢測:集成MSDI解決方案與半分立解決方案

    電子發燒友網站提供《BCM中的開關檢測:集成MSDI解決方案與半分立解決方案.pdf》資料免費下載
    發表于 09-20 09:08 ?1次下載
    BCM中的開關檢測:<b class='flag-5'>集成</b>MSDI<b class='flag-5'>解決方案</b>與半分立<b class='flag-5'>解決方案</b>

    高模擬集成度音叉電平開關解決方案應用說明

    電子發燒友網站提供《高模擬集成度音叉電平開關解決方案應用說明.pdf》資料免費下載
    發表于 09-11 09:27 ?0次下載
    高模擬<b class='flag-5'>集成</b>度音叉電平開關<b class='flag-5'>解決方案</b>應用說明

    AFE5803高度集成的模擬前端(AFE)解決方案

    電子發燒友網站提供《AFE5803高度集成的模擬前端(AFE)解決方案.pdf》資料免費下載
    發表于 07-31 11:16 ?2次下載
    AFE5803高度<b class='flag-5'>集成</b>的模擬前端(AFE)<b class='flag-5'>解決方案</b>

    AMC7832高度集成、低功率、模擬監視和控制解決方案

    電子發燒友網站提供《AMC7832高度集成、低功率、模擬監視和控制解決方案.pdf》資料免費下載
    發表于 07-31 10:51 ?0次下載
    AMC7832高度<b class='flag-5'>集成</b>、低功率、模擬監視和控制<b class='flag-5'>解決方案</b>

    AFE5808A高度集成的模擬前端(AFE)解決方案

    電子發燒友網站提供《AFE5808A高度集成的模擬前端(AFE)解決方案.pdf》資料免費下載
    發表于 07-29 09:38 ?3次下載
    AFE5808A高度<b class='flag-5'>集成</b>的模擬前端(AFE)<b class='flag-5'>解決方案</b>

    AFE5807集成模擬前端(AFE)解決方案數據表

    電子發燒友網站提供《AFE5807集成模擬前端(AFE)解決方案數據表.pdf》資料免費下載
    發表于 07-29 09:21 ?0次下載
    AFE5807<b class='flag-5'>集成</b>模擬前端(AFE)<b class='flag-5'>解決方案</b>數據表

    AFE5808高度集成的模擬前端(AFE)解決方案數據表

    電子發燒友網站提供《AFE5808高度集成的模擬前端(AFE)解決方案數據表.pdf》資料免費下載
    發表于 07-29 09:20 ?2次下載
    AFE5808高度<b class='flag-5'>集成</b>的模擬前端(AFE)<b class='flag-5'>解決方案</b>數據表

    AFE5809高度集成的模擬前端(AFE)解決方案數據表

    電子發燒友網站提供《AFE5809高度集成的模擬前端(AFE)解決方案數據表.pdf》資料免費下載
    發表于 07-29 09:19 ?0次下載
    AFE5809高度<b class='flag-5'>集成</b>的模擬前端(AFE)<b class='flag-5'>解決方案</b>數據表

    TPD7S019用于VGA端口的7通道集成ESD解決方案

    電子發燒友網站提供《TPD7S019用于VGA端口的7通道集成ESD解決方案.pdf》資料免費下載
    發表于 07-10 10:39 ?0次下載
    TPD7S019用于VGA端口的7通道<b class='flag-5'>集成</b>ESD<b class='flag-5'>解決方案</b>
    主站蜘蛛池模板: 在线免费看 | 亚洲天天 | 91午夜在线观看 | 久久精品香蕉视频 | 中文网丁香综合网 | 视频一区 日韩 | 天天爱夜夜爽 | 国产色噜噜 | 五月婷婷色播 | 中文字幕网资源站永久资源 | 亚洲一区二区三区麻豆 | 最近2018免费中文字幕视频 | 中国同志chinese小彬tv | 757福利影院合集3000 | 欧美爆插| 亚洲国产成人精品女人久久久 | 老湿成人影院 | 亚洲高清中文字幕一区二区三区 | 手机看片1024手机在线观看 | 夜夜春夜夜夜夜猛噜噜噜噜噜 | 在线www | 5月丁香婷婷 | 免费色视频 | h在线视频 | 亚州一级毛片 | 全免费午夜一级毛片真人 | 男女刺激性视频大片 | 天天操免费视频 | 天天舔天天干 | 久久精品免看国产 | 美女性爽视频国产免费 | 深爱婷婷 | 人人爽人人爱 | 日本不卡高清免费 | 四虎国产精品永久在线 | 丁香六月在线 | 97久久伊人精品影院 | 亚洲三级电影在线播放 | 亚洲日本欧美日韩高观看 | 亚洲天堂最新地址 | 免费二级c片观看 |